.Net ajax 接收参数

embedded/2024/10/18 8:20:22/

后端部分代码   一般处理程序

    public void ProcessRequest(HttpContext context){context.Response.ContentType = "text/plain";string str_index = context.Request.Form.AllKeys.Contains("index") ? context.Request.Form["index"].ToString() : string.Empty;PageModel pageModel = new PageModel();pageModel.index = index;pageModel.size = size;pageModel.rowCount = rowCount;pageModel.pageCount = pageCount;List<TB_StoreInfo> list = new List<TB_StoreInfo>();string pageJson = JsonConvert.SerializeObject(pageModel);string jsonStr = JsonConvert.SerializeObject(list);//传递参数 一个list集合和一个对象context.Response.Write(string.Format("{{\"DataModel\":{0},\"PageModel\":{1}}}", jsonStr, pageJson));//传递参数 一个int类型的数据(int类型不带引号不可以的话那就给带上引号)和一个字符串类型的数据。context.Response.Write(string.Format("{{\"Index\":{0},\"Name\":\"{1}\"}}", index, "张三"));}

 前端代码 

    <script>function GetToList(pageIndex) {$("#tbody").html("<tr><td colspan=\"12\">玩命加载中,请稍等……</td></tr>");$.ajax({url: "ajax/StoreList.ashx",data: {index: pageIndex,},cache: false,async: false,type: "POST",dataType: "Json",success: function (result) {$("#tbody").html('');for (var i = 0; i < result.DataModel.length; i++) {$("#tbody").append('<tr>');$("#tbody").append('<td>' + result.DataModel[i].StoreNo + '</td>');$("#tbody").append('<td>' + result.DataModel[i].Diqu + '</td>');$("#tbody").append('<td>' + result.DataModel[i].StoreName + '</td>');$("#tbody").append('<td>' + result.DataModel[i].RoadName + '</td>');$("#tbody").append('<td>' + result.DataModel[i].ClientType + '</td>');$("#tbody").append('<td>' + result.DataModel[i].CreateDate + '</td>');$("#tbody").append('<td>' + result.DataModel[i].Creator + '</td>');$("#tbody").append('<td>' + result.DataModel[i].ActivationDate + '</td>');$("#tbody").append('<td>' + result.DataModel[i].UseDate + '</td>');$("#tbody").append('<td>' + result.DataModel[i].DeadLine + '</td>');var total = result.DataModel[i].total;if (total <= 10 && total > 0) {$("#tbody").append("<td><p class='text-warning'>快过期:" + total + "天</p></td>");}else if (total <= 0) {$("#tbody").append("<td><p class='text-danger'>已过期</p></td>");}else {$("#tbody").append("<td><p class='text-success'>可使用:" + total + "天</p></td>");}$("#tbody").append('</tr>');}pageCount = result.PageModel.pageCount;var str = "共" + result.PageModel.rowCount + "条记录,每页" + result.PageModel.size + "条信息,共" + result.PageModel.pageCount + "页";$("#span1").html(str);$("#currentPage").html(" 第" + pageIndex + "页 ");},error: function (error) {console.log("异常" + error.responseText);$("#tbody").html('');}});}</script>


http://www.ppmy.cn/embedded/4020.html

相关文章

JavaScript 高性能编程 —— Data Access 数据访问

经典计算机科学的一个问题是确定数据应当存放在什么地方,以实现最佳的读写效率。数据存储在哪里, 关系到代码运行期间数据被检索到的速度。在 JavaScript 中,此问题相对简单,因为数据存储只有少量方 式可供选择。正如其他语言那样,数据存储位置关系到访问速度。 在 JavaS…

华为配置静态ARP示例

华为配置静态ARP示例 组网图形 图1 配置静态ARP组网图 静态ARP简介配置注意事项组网需求配置思路操作步骤配置文件相关信息 静态ARP简介 静态ARP表项是指网络管理员手工建立IP地址和MAC地址之间固定的映射关系。 正常情况下网络中设备可以通过ARP协议进行ARP表项的动态学习&…

RabbitMQ - Spring boot 整合 RabbitMQ

一、RabbitMQ 1、RabbitMQ 使用场景 1.1、服务解耦 假设有这样一个场景, 服务A产生数据, 而服务B,C,D需要这些数据, 那么我们可以在A服务中直接调用B,C,D服务,把数据传递到下游服务即可 但是,随着我们的应用规模不断扩大,会有更多的服务需要A的数据,如果有几十甚至几百个下…

Webrtc 信令服务器实现

webrtc建联流程图 由上图可知&#xff0c;所谓的信令服务器其实就是将peer的offer/candidate/answer传给对端而已。这样的话实现方式就有很多种了&#xff0c;目前普遍的方式HTTP/HTTPS&#xff0c;WS/WSS。像webrtc-demo-peerconnection就是实现HTTP这种方式。本文使用WS&…

Docker 学习笔记(八):Dockerfile实战篇,制作 Tomcat 镜像,发布镜像到 DockerHub 和阿里云

一、前言 记录时间 [2024-4-13] 系列文章简摘&#xff1a; Docker 学习笔记&#xff08;六&#xff09;&#xff1a;挑战容器数据卷技术一文通&#xff0c;实战多个 MySQL 数据同步&#xff0c;能懂会用&#xff0c;初学必备 Docker 学习笔记&#xff08;七&#xff09;&#x…

设计模式——代理模式

静态代理 例子&#xff1a;有一个教师类&#xff0c;教师类有一个教书方法 需要使用一个代理类来代理教师&#xff0c;将教师类聚合到代理类里面 具体代码如下&#xff1a; 首先创建一个接口&#xff0c;不仅教师类需要实现&#xff0c;代理类也需要实现&#xff0c;但是注意…

【Go】九、API 编写测试_实现一个用户模块的接口

项目构建 New Project 直接创建项目&#xff0c;只需要起名字&#xff0c;之后在根目录中创建对应的微服务&#xff0c;这里先开发用户微服务模块&#xff1a; mxshop_srvs user_srv global 公共内容 handler 服务 model 数据模型&#xff08;表结构对应的模型&#xff09; pr…

HTTP协议安全传输教程

HTTP协议有多个版本&#xff0c;包括但不限于HTTP/0.9、HTTP/1.0、HTTP/1.1、HTTP/2和HTTP/3。这些版本各自具有不同的特点和改进&#xff0c;以适应网络技术的发展和满足不同的需求。例如&#xff0c;HTTP/1.0使用文本格式传输数据&#xff0c;简单易用且兼容性好&#xff0c;…